Output 07fab3e0fbcf28aecbb2fc9cb5cd3bda23de566d9624da45dffdc67d5d590f10:21

value
12037603406
script pubkey
OP_0 OP_PUSHBYTES_32 dac6761e40d73ad3ab281162ed4877a4efb3ad860a74a9bb07ca5075e626c42f
address
bc1qmtr8v8jq6uad82egz93w6jrh5nhm8tvxpf62nwc8efg8te3xcshs6eg2k9
transaction
07fab3e0fbcf28aecbb2fc9cb5cd3bda23de566d9624da45dffdc67d5d590f10
spent
true